This is a list of clues concerning the disappearance of Hannah and Beth. Obtaining them is necessary if you want Josh to survive.

# Clue Description Found
1 Film Trophy An award for a movie that Josh's Dad directed. Washington Lodge (When playing as Chris in Chapter 2, on the second floor of the lodge right before entering the bathroom, head to the end of the balcony to find a shelf hidden from view.)
2 Beach Photo A photo of Josh, Hannah and Beth on the beach. It was taken the summer before they disappeared. Washington Lodge (After following Josh to the basement as Sam in Chapter 2, examine the photo on the counter that he takes the flashlight out of.)
3 Prom Night Photo A photo of Hannah, Sam, Mike and Emily at the high school prom. Washington Lodge (When playing as Chris in Chapter 2, on the main floor of the lodge, find this on a low table to the left of the main staircase.)
4 Family Portrait A portrait of the Washington family. Hannah is wearing a distinctive locket. Washington Lodge (When playing as Chris in Chapter 2, after exiting the storage area that he breaks into, find this portrait on a wall in the hall.)
5 Tattoo Card Hannah had an appointment to get a tattoo. She chose a butterfly design. Washington Lodge (When playing as Sam in Chapter 2, find this on a surface to the right of Hannah's room.)
6 Compatibility Test A screwed-up magazine quiz. It looks like Hannah wasn't happy with the answer she got. It's an indication of her emotional state on the night of the twins' disappearance. Washington Lodge (As Sam in Chapter 2, enter the closet in Hannah's room to find this on the floor.)
7 Tennis Photo A framed photo of Hannah playing tennis. Washington Cabin (When Mike reaches the guest cabin in Chapter 3, find this photo at the end of the back hall.)
8 Portrait Photo A portrait of the Washington twins. This must have been taken a few months before they disappeared. Washington Lodge (As Chris in the library in Chapter 3, enter the secret room to find this on a table.)
9 Hannah's Glasses Case A glasses case with Hannah's initials on the back. Hannah was wearing her glasses on the day she went missing. Washington Lodge (Before following Chris to the library as Ashley in Chapter 3, turn back around to find this on a surface.)
10 Beth's Phone Beth never went anywhere without her cellphone. She must have passed this way on the night of the disappearance. Blackwood Mountain (On the way to the fire tower as Matt in Chapter 5, after following Emily up the hill, head left at the fork to find a shack with this phone hiding under a floorboard.)
11 Hannah's Poster A Missing Person poster for Hannah Washington. It mentions her tattoo and her glasses. Fire Tower (As Emily in Chapter 6, find this in a locker in the fire tower.)
12 Beth's Poster A Missing Person poster for Beth Washington. It mentions her pink coat and her beanie hat. Fire Tower (After turning on the power to the fire tower in Chapter 6, turn on the printer to print this poster.)
13 Hannah's Glasses Hannah's broken glasses found near a sheer drop into the mine. She must have fallen near here. North West Mines (As Emily in Chapter 7, find the glasses on a deck in the background of an open clearing.)
14 Hannah's Locket Hannah's tarnished locket with a portrait of the Washington family inside. It can't have fallen here. Someone must have moved it further into the mine. North West Mines (Nearby Beth's head, as Emily in Chapter 7, find the locket on a barrel.)
15 Marks on Rock The scratched marks show the date of Hannah and Beth's disappearance, and a tally of days. Someone was alive down here for a long time. North West Mines (After find the glasses as Emily in Chapter 7, look to the left behind some wooden planks.)
16 Beth's Cross A simple wooden cross with Beth's name scratched on it. North West Mines (As Emily in Chapter 7, look to the right of the cliff she can't climb and examine the cross to lift it off the ground.)
17 Tattoo Photo A photo of Hannah showing off her new tattoo. North West Mines (As Emily in Chapter 7, find this photo on a barrel in the foreground of an open clearing.)
18 Beth's Head The remains of Beth Washington's head, resting on her jacket in the mine. There is no sign of the body. North West Mines (After exiting the open clearing filled with clues as Emily in Chapter 7, you should soon come across Hannah's locket and Beth's head.)
19 Beth's Watch An empty grave with Beth's watch lying in the dirt. Someone or something has dug up her body. North West Mines (As Sam in Chapter 10, follow the path to the left of the water to find Beth's grave and watch.)
20 Scrawled Journal A bundle of papers that Hannah used as a journal. It tells of how she was trapped down the mine and starving. She took desperate action for which she felt profoundly guilty. Then her body began to change. The journal ends as incoherent scribbles. North West Mines (After entering the water as Sam in Chapter 10, climb a ledge to the left to find the final twins clue.)

This is a list of clues concerning the man behind the night's strange events.

# Clue Description Found
1 Wanted Poster A torn-up wanted poster about a fugitive on the mountain, dated 1998. Someone didn't want people to see this. Blackwood Mountain (As Sam or Chris in Chapter 1, find this to the side of the cable car station, on the way to the shooting range.)
2 Newspaper Fragment The report covers a court case related to Blackwood Pines. An old janitor tried to burn the place down. In the dock he swore revenge on the Washington Family. Washington Lodge (After breaking in to the storage room as Chris Chapter 2, find this on a shelf in a room off to the side.)
3 Answerphone Message A message from a local police officer about a convict being released from jail. It sounds like a warning. Washington Lodge (On the main floor of the lodge, as Chris in Chapter 2, look in a room to the left to find the answering machine on a table.)
4 Axe Holder A wall-mounted holder that should contain an axe. But the axe is missing. Blackwood Mountain (Before breaking into the lodge as Chris in Chapter 2, look to the left of the window to find an empty axe holder.)
5 Cigar Stub A stubbed out cigar butt. It looks like it was left recently. There must be someone else up on the mountain. North West Mines (Find this clue as Mike in Chapter 2, on a barrel off to the side.)
6 Mystical Symbol Strange symbols painted onto the wall of the mine. It's not clear what they mean. North West Mines (As Mike in Chapter 2, find this on a wall in a room off to the right.)
7 Native American Book A Native American Book in the guest cabin. There is a section showing symbols which the Native Americans used to keep evil spirits away. Washington Cabin (After reaching the guest cabin as Mike in Chapter 3, find this book is on a table to the left of the fireplace.)
8 Postcard An invitation for a Halloween party with a creepy picture of a scarecrow on the other side. Washington Lodge (As Sam in Chapter 2, turn over the postcard on a night table to the left of the bed in Hannah's room.)
9 Threatening Letter A creepy note written to the Washington family, threatening to exact revenge on Hannah and Beth. Washington Lodge (After entering the library's secret room as Chris in Chapter 3, turn over the photo here to find the threatening letter.)
10 Light from Below The electricity is out. But there is an electric light shining from the room below the library. Washington Lodge (On the way to the library as Ashley in Chapter 3, look to the left of the room's entrance to find a vent with light shining through.)
11 Native American Letter A letter from Josh's mother about the Native American tribes that used to live on the mountain. On the back is a scrawled note about a strange man she saw near the lodge. Washington Lodge (After exiting the library as Chris in Chapter 3, go through the door that opens on its own; at the end of the hall, look to the left of the door to find this letter.)
12 Cigar Box A wooden cigar box. Only a single cigar is left. It has a distinctive brand label. Blackwood Sanatorium (After entering the chapel as Mike in Chapter 5, look to the center of the room to find this clue on a barrel.)
13 Clippings Wall A map of the mountain with sightings and recent disappearances marked with dates. It looks like the work of an obsessive mind. Blackwood Sanatorium (Find a side room to the right of the chapel as Mike in Chapter 5. This cork board can be found on the wall.)
14 Business Card An order for saws and cutting blades from an abattoir supply business. It's not what you expect to be delivered to a remote mountain lodge. Washington Lodge (As Sam in Chapter 5, find this on a table by the entrance of the lodge.)
15 Pig's Head A pig's head dumped on the mountain. It's fresh and there's blood splattered over it. Blackwood Mountain (When Chris is searching for Ashley in Chapter 4, head left at a fork to find this behind a dummy that pops out at him.)
16 Hidden Camera A video camera, hidden between some boxes. Washington Lodge (After following the ghost through the foggy door as Ashley in Chapter 6, look to the right of the scissors and lightbulb catalogue to find a camera behind some cardboard boxes.)
17 Axe An axe stuck into the door of the cable car station. It definitely wasn't there before! Blackwood Mountain (After reaching the cable car station as Matt in Chapter 5, find this axe stuck in the door.)
18 Faked Newspapers A packet of old newspapers with a story about Blackwood Pines. But the date of postage suggests that they were printed recently. Blackwood Pines Hotel (As Ashley in Chapter 6, find a box to the right of a descending staircase containing a bunch of fake newspapers.)
19 Lightbulb Catalogue A specialist lightbulb catalogue. The circled lightbulb is for a specific type of projector. Washington Lodge (After following the ghost through the foggy door as Ashley in Chapter 6, find this on a table to the right, by some scissors.)
20 Batteries and Timers Batteries, switches and timers wired up together. It looks like they're used to control electronic devices remotely. Blackwood Pines Hotel (After descending to the lowest level of the basement as Ashley in Chapter 6, walk a bit and you should eventually see some sparks in the foreground; approach the camera to examine them.)
21 Dead Pig A pig's carcass hanging from the ceiling. It's been recently gutted. Blackwood Pines Hotel (Once you enter the psycho's lair as Ashley in Chapter 6, look to the far right to find this clue.)
22 Photos of Friends Photos taken with a telephoto lens. The Psycho has been watching for a long time. Blackwood Pines Hotel (In the psycho's lair as Ashley in Chapter 6, find this on the back wall.)
23 Hooks and Chains Bloodied chains and hooks. This looks like equipment from a slaughterhouse. Blackwood Pines Hotel (In the psycho's lair as Ashley in Chapter 6, look to the left of the entrance.)
24 Video Camera A video camera on a tripod pointing at a chair. The Psycho is collecting footage of what's going on. Blackwood Pines Hotel (In the psycho's lair as Sam in Chapter 7, find this by a dummy dressed in Sam's clothes.)
25 Dummy in Sam's Clothes A dummy dressed up as Sam. It looks like the Psycho had to improvise after Sam got away. Blackwood Pines Hotel (In the psycho's lair as Sam in Chapter 7, find this dummy in a chair by the video camera.)
26 Death Machine Plans The plans show how a mannequin could be used to give the impression that someone was cut in half. But the person using the machine is really standing safely out of the way. It looks like the machine that killed Josh. Washington Lodge (After kicking open the vent as Sam in Chapter 7, look to the right to find these on a wall.)
27 Josh's Cellphone There are lots of messages from Josh's psychiatrist, warning him not to proceed with an unspecified plan of revenge for the prank against his friends. Washington Lodge (After kicking open the vent as Sam in Chapter 7, head left to find this on a shelf.)
28 Remembrance Board A board with lots of pictures and mementos of Hannah and Beth. Whoever made this seems to be obsessed with the twins. Washington Lodge (After kicking open the vent as Sam in Chapter 7, enter the next room to find this on the wall behind some boxes.)
29 Voice Recording It sounds like The Psycho rehearsing his speech. But suddenly the voice modifier cuts out and someone else's voice can be heard. Washington Lodge (After peeking through a door at the psycho as Sam in Chapter 7, look to the left to find a tape recorder on the table; turn it on for the clue.)
30 Psychiatric Report A psychiatric report on Josh. He's been on medication for a long time. His current therapist is called Dr. Hill. Washington Lodge (After kicking open the vent as Sam in Chapter 7, look to the left to find a desk; open the drawer to find a folder with the psychiatric report inside.)

This is a list of clues concerning the mystery of Blackwood Mountain, connected to events that occurred many years ago.

# Clue Description Found
1 Mine Danger Map A map showing structural faults in the mine, marked up by a mine engineer. It looks like the owners knew there was a risk of collapse. North West Mines (As Mike in Chapter 2, find this on a table off to the side, as you near the exit of the mines.)
2 Old Mask An old mining gas mask. The name inside says it belonged to a miner called Billy Bates. Blackwood Mountain (In a shack on the way to the guest cabin, find this as Mike in Chapter 3.)
3 Administration Notes A note asking staff to prepare beds for miners who were rescued after an incident at the mine. The miners were brought to the Sanatorium to recover. Blackwood Sanatorium (To the right of the door labeled "Admin," find this sheet of paper to the right, by the entrance of the sanatorium as Mike in Chapter 5.)
4 Broken Camera The lens of this camera is smashed. It looks like someone did this on purpose. Blackwood Sanatorium (As Mike in Chapter 5, after entering the door labeled "Admin", find this to the left of the room.)
5 Medical Notes Miners rescued from the mine were healthier than expected, although some had exhibited reintegration problems. Blackwood Sanatorium (As Mike in Chapter 5, after exiting the administration room, enter a room down the hall to find these on a cabinet.)
6 Clocking-In Cards A batch of 30 clocking-in cards from the mine, locked away in a safe. This means there were 30 miners trapped in the mine. Blackwood Sanatorium (As Mike in Chapter 5, after entering the door labeled "Admin", find these in a locker to the left of the entrance.)
7 Mine Rescue Photo A framed photo of the group of miners rescued after a cave-in, dated 1952. The plaque says that all twelve miners survived. However, there were thirty clocking-in cards from the mines. Blackwood Sanatorium (After exiting the chapel as Mike in Chapter 5, look behind the large descending staircase to find this on the floor to the right.)
8 Old Newspaper A newspaper, dated 1952, with a story about a reporter being banned from visiting a group of the rescued miners. The reporter had his camera confiscated. Blackwood Sanatorium (After exiting the administration room as Mike in Chapter 5, head to the right of the hall rather than going forward to find a room off to the side; the clue is on a desk.)
9 Restraining Chair A chair with leather straps to restrain the patient. There's blood on it. It looks like it was used as part of a weird experiment. Blackwood Sanatorium (After finding the machete as Mike in Chapter 5, walk towards the camera until you come across a curtain that you can pull back to reveal this clue.)
10 Telegram About Miners A telegram warning about press interest in survivors brought to the Sanatorium. The mine owners were trying to cover something up. Blackwood Sanatorium (After finding the machete as Mike in Chapter 5, head towards the exit, but don't take it just yet; in a room to the right is a telegram.)
11 Name Tag A mortuary tag. The name on it reads: Nicholas Bowen. Blackwood Sanatorium (Pull out one of the drawers in the morgue as Mike in Chapter 5 to find this inside.)
12 Strange Skull A disfigured human head suspended in formaldehyde. Blackwood Sanatorium (As Mike in Chapter 5, look on a shelf to the right within the morgue to find this inside a jar.)
13 Death Certificate A hastily written death certificate, dated 24th February 1952. It describes the body as partially eaten! Blackwood Sanatorium (Pull out one of the drawers in the morgue as Mike in Chapter 5 to find this inside.)
14 Clocking-In Machine This is how the mine supervisors knew how many men were down in the mines. The cards in the "IN" section are missing. North West Mines (As Emily in Chapter 7, look to the right of the elevator to find this on the wall.)
15 Miner Photo A photo of a group of miners called the Blasting Crew, taken at North West Mines in 1951. They were blasting new tunnels. North West Mines (As Emily in Chapter 7, find this in a chest by a mine cart.)
16 Miner's Family Photo A photo of a miner called Billy Bates, posing with his family. North West Mines (After Emily turns on her phone's flashlight and walks down a cave in Chapter 7, open a box in a nook to the right to find this inside.)
17 Romantic Postcard A postcard of Calgary with a romantic message on the back. Billy Bates was a part of the crew that blasted new tunnels deep in the mines. North West Mines (If Emily hid from the stranger in the previous chapter, she will slide down into a new area in Chapter 8; look for a room off to the side to find this postcard.)
18 Journal: Introduction The journal of The Stranger gives the player essential information on the Wendigo. Washington Lodge (Once Ashley has the stranger's journal in Chapter 8, flip back a page to find this missable clue.)

23 Makeshift Graveyard All the crosses here bear the same date - 24 February 1952. What happened to make so many people die on the same day? Blackwood Sanatorium (As Mike in Chapter 9, head through the door to the left of the chapel to come across an outdoors area with this graveyard at the end of it.)
24 Doctor's Report The report by Dr. Bowen notes several serious irregularities in some recent patients. It appears that the patients were undergoing some sort of physical change. Blackwood Sanatorium (After entering the cell block as Mike in Chapter 9, head into the first cell to the left to find this report.)
25 Old Film Reel A restrained patient seems to turn into some sort of creature and becomes violent. It attacks the people making the film. Blackwood Sanatorium (Before entering B-Wing as Mike in Chapter 9, walk back toward the camera. In a room off to the side along this hall is a projector that you can turn on for this clue.)
26 Suicide Note A suicide note signed by Jefferson Bragg. He locked himself in his safe room and took poison. He seems to be describing some sort of massacre outside. Blackwood Sanatorium (Before entering B-Wing as Mike in Chapter 9, walk back toward the camera and keep walking until you reach the very end of the hall. Ram through the back wall of this room and shoot open the door to the cell to find a corpse and a note.)
27 Case Study Dossier A series of photos of the miner Billy Bates. They show transformation over several days. By the end, the miner had clearly become a Wendigo. Blackwood Sanatorium (Before entering B-Wing as Mike in Chapter 9, walk back toward the camera and keep walking until you reach the very end of the hall. Open the desk drawer here to find this final clue.)
